Soil stabilization by adding materials such as cement, lime, bitumen etc. is one of effective methods for improving the geotechnical properties of soils which has been applied for many years now. Nanoparticles are one of the newest additives and many studies about using nanoparticles in soil improvement has been done but less attention has been paid on silt soils stabilization with nano-clay. Basically, silt soil in the vicinity of moisture and saturation will highly lose resistance since silts are not easily compressible. Due to the mentioned fact stabilization of these soils seems to be of essential importance for the sake of making proper substrate of civil projects. The present paper reviews the application of nanotechnology in geotechnical engineering. In this study some laboratory samples with different percentages of silt soils and nano-clay have been tested for analyzing the geotechnical properties improvements of stabilized silt. The results indicated that the use of nano-clay in silt stabilization will contribute to the improvement of geotechnical properties of these soils
